Most Watched Half-Time Performance

Rihanna
Giphy

Rihanna keeps making history. Her epic Super Bowl halftime show is now the most-watched halftime performance in NFL history, closely followed by Katy Perry's set in 2015. A whopping 118.7 million viewers tuned in across television and streaming platforms.

Hiding Her Pregnancy

rihanna
Flickr | rupertomiller@hotmail. 6672 6121 hijo 66852945

The Fenty Beauty CEO perfectly concealed her second pregnancy; even her 280 dancers had no idea she was growing a bump.

"I don't think anybody really knew she was pregnant, dancer Laila Hayes revealed to ET. She hid it very well."

Rihanna Practiced Alone

Parris Goebel, a popular Hollywood choreographer, stood in for Rihanna during the tumultuous weeks of practicing the routine. As for Rihanna, she mostly practiced independently. Her backup dancers were selected after a rigorous rehearsal in early January.
